Rename aidl_ include and src directories.

[ Merged from http://go/wvgerrit/152549 ]

Test: unit tests
Test: Google TV and Netflix
Test: atest GtsMediaTestCases

Bug: 216527109
Change-Id: Id70e43315550508e6fedacfee4f4ec009a24d0e3
This commit is contained in:
Edwin Wong
2022-05-24 17:37:06 +00:00
parent a7b76187ea
commit 5400741601
29 changed files with 59 additions and 45 deletions

View File

@@ -120,8 +120,8 @@ cc_defaults {
proprietary: true,
relative_install_path: "hw",
include_dirs: [
"vendor/widevine/libwvdrmengine/aidl_include",
"vendor/widevine/libwvdrmengine/mediadrm/aidl_include",
"vendor/widevine/libwvdrmengine/include",
"vendor/widevine/libwvdrmengine/mediadrm/include",
"vendor/widevine/libwvdrmengine/oemcrypto/include",
],
header_libs: ["libstagefright_foundation_headers"],
@@ -258,7 +258,7 @@ cc_binary {
"common_widevine_service-multilib-defaults-aidl",
],
srcs: ["aidl_src/service.cpp"],
srcs: ["src/service.cpp"],
include_dirs: [
"frameworks/native/libs/binder/include",
@@ -266,7 +266,7 @@ cc_binary {
shared_libs: ["libbinder_ndk"],
init_rc: ["aidl_src/android.hardware.drm-service.widevine.rc"],
init_rc: ["src/android.hardware.drm-service.widevine.rc"],
vintf_fragments: ["manifest_android.hardware.drm-service.widevine.xml"],
}
@@ -281,7 +281,7 @@ cc_binary {
"common_widevine_service-multilib-defaults-aidl",
],
srcs: ["aidl_src/serviceLazy.cpp"],
srcs: ["src/serviceLazy.cpp"],
include_dirs: [
"frameworks/native/libs/binder/include",
@@ -289,7 +289,7 @@ cc_binary {
shared_libs: ["libbinder_ndk"],
init_rc: ["aidl_src/android.hardware.drm-service-lazy.widevine.rc"],
init_rc: ["src/android.hardware.drm-service-lazy.widevine.rc"],
vintf_fragments: ["manifest_android.hardware.drm-service.widevine.xml"],
}
@@ -489,9 +489,9 @@ cc_library_shared {
srcs: [
"src/WVCDMSingleton.cpp",
"src/WVUUID.cpp",
"aidl_src/wv_metrics.cpp",
"aidl_src/WVCreatePluginFactories.cpp",
"aidl_src/WVDrmFactory.cpp",
"src/wv_metrics.cpp",
"src/WVCreatePluginFactories.cpp",
"src/WVDrmFactory.cpp",
],
include_dirs: [
@@ -501,10 +501,9 @@ cc_library_shared {
"vendor/widevine/libwvdrmengine/cdm/metrics/include",
"vendor/widevine/libwvdrmengine/cdm/util/include",
"vendor/widevine/libwvdrmengine/cdm/include",
"vendor/widevine/libwvdrmengine/aidl_include",
"vendor/widevine/libwvdrmengine/include",
"vendor/widevine/libwvdrmengine/mediacrypto/aidl_include",
"vendor/widevine/libwvdrmengine/mediadrm/aidl_include",
"vendor/widevine/libwvdrmengine/mediacrypto/include",
"vendor/widevine/libwvdrmengine/mediadrm/include",
"vendor/widevine/libwvdrmengine/oemcrypto/include",
],
@@ -561,9 +560,9 @@ cc_library_shared {
srcs: [
"src/WVCDMSingleton.cpp",
"src/WVUUID.cpp",
"aidl_src/wv_metrics.cpp",
"aidl_src/WVCreatePluginFactories.cpp",
"aidl_src/WVDrmFactory.cpp",
"src/wv_metrics.cpp",
"src/WVCreatePluginFactories.cpp",
"src/WVDrmFactory.cpp",
],
include_dirs: [
@@ -573,10 +572,9 @@ cc_library_shared {
"vendor/widevine/libwvdrmengine/cdm/metrics/include",
"vendor/widevine/libwvdrmengine/cdm/util/include",
"vendor/widevine/libwvdrmengine/cdm/include",
"vendor/widevine/libwvdrmengine/aidl_include",
"vendor/widevine/libwvdrmengine/include",
"vendor/widevine/libwvdrmengine/mediacrypto/aidl_include",
"vendor/widevine/libwvdrmengine/mediadrm/aidl_include",
"vendor/widevine/libwvdrmengine/mediacrypto/include",
"vendor/widevine/libwvdrmengine/mediadrm/include",
"vendor/widevine/libwvdrmengine/oemcrypto/include",
],
@@ -618,8 +616,8 @@ cc_defaults {
proprietary: true,
relative_install_path: "hw",
include_dirs: [
"vendor/widevine/libwvdrmengine/aidl_include",
"vendor/widevine/libwvdrmengine/mediadrm/aidl_include",
"vendor/widevine/libwvdrmengine/include",
"vendor/widevine/libwvdrmengine/mediadrm/include",
"vendor/widevine/libwvdrmengine/oemcrypto/include",
],
header_libs: ["libstagefright_foundation_headers"],
@@ -641,7 +639,30 @@ cc_fuzz {
"common_widevine_service-multilib-defaults-aidl_fuzz",
"service_fuzzer_defaults",
],
srcs: ["aidl_src/fuzzer/fuzzer.cpp"],
static_libs: [
"libbase",
"libbinder_random_parcel",
"libcutils",
"libutils",
],
target: {
android: {
shared_libs: [
"libbinder_ndk",
"libbinder",
],
},
host: {
static_libs: [
"libbinder_ndk",
"libbinder",
],
},
darwin: {
enabled: false,
},
},
srcs: ["src/fuzzer/fuzzer.cpp"],
fuzz_config: {
cc: [
"edwinwong@google.com",